Daz, 

I'm not sure I understand your comments about the free cam (F5). I know how to use the free cam, but I don't know how to "lock" a position for each shot. Would you elaborate, please. Thank you. 

 

Let's say we are on the 1st tee using default camera. Press F5 and this puts you in free roam mode, so you can move the camera with W, A, S, D or the arrow keys to a new location. For this example, we have moved the camera back from default by 10 yds and raised it slightly to now give a totally new viewing perspective. Press F5 again and the camera view is now locked in position.

 

You can now take your swing and see it play out from this new location. Once the shot is done you click Continue on the post shot screen and then screen redraws at your new location and you are back with the default cam view. You again have the option to change the view using F5 free roam, cycles through available default camera views using the C key or continue as is.

 

This was all I was trying to say.
